    How can I design a structured content calendar specifically for my podcast to maintain organization and consistency in my content production and promotion efforts?

    Quick Answer: The key to a successful podcast content calendar lies in coordinating your entire production and promotion timeline, not just focusing on episode release dates. It involves planning every aspect, from core audio recording to creating supporting text, image, and video content.
    To elevate your content calendar from a mere schedule to a strategic tool, think of it as a complete content ecosystem. Essentially, the calendar should outline the workflow for your primary audio content, setting deadlines for research, recording, editing, and final mastering. To expand your audience reach, integrate the creation of text-based assets into your schedule. This includes drafting detailed show notes, preparing full transcripts for enhanced accessibility and SEO, and developing promotional content for your website and social media.
    Moreover, don’t overlook visual components. A well-rounded calendar will include timelines for producing necessary images like episode cover art, platform-specific promotional graphics, and quote cards. Remember that crafting quality visual content can be time-consuming. Lastly, consider incorporating video elements such as audiograms or short-form videos from recording sessions for platforms like YouTube Shorts and Instagram Reels.
    By scheduling all these content types together, you’ll establish a more coordinated and efficient promotional strategy.
